Tianxu Liu1, Chenxi Gao1, Shenfei Long1
1State Key Laboratory of Animal Nutrition, College of Animal Science and Technology, China Agricultural University, Beijing 100193, China.
Drinking heated water significantly improved yak calf growth performance and nutrient utilization. Heated water enhanced immune function, nutrient digestibility, and ruminal fermentation, leading to better overall health and development in winter.
Area of Science:
- Animal Science
- Ruminant Nutrition
- Livestock Physiology
Background:
- Yak calves face challenges in winter due to cold temperatures affecting their growth and health.
- Water temperature is a critical environmental factor influencing feed intake and metabolism in livestock.
Purpose of the Study:
- To investigate the impact of heated water consumption on yak calf growth, serum biochemistry, nutrient digestibility, and ruminal fermentation during winter.
- To determine if providing 20 °C water optimizes physiological functions in yak calves compared to cold water.
Main Methods:
- 24 yak calves were randomly assigned to either a cold water (0-10 °C) or heated water (20 °C) group for 2 months.
- Evaluated body weight gain, serum biochemical indexes (including immune globulins and hormones), apparent total tract digestibility (ATTD) of nutrients, and ruminal fermentation parameters.
Main Results:
- Heated water intake led to significantly higher total weight gain and average daily gain in yak calves.
- Significant increases were observed in immune globulin M, interleukin-6, thyroid hormones, growth hormone, and serum proteins (total protein, albumin, urea nitrogen) with heated water.
- Apparent total tract digestibility of crude protein and ether extract, along with total volatile fatty acids, acetic acid, and propionic acid in the rumen, were significantly enhanced by heated water.
Conclusions:
- Providing heated water at 20 °C improves growth performance in yak calves during winter.
- Heated water positively influences nutrient digestibility and ruminal fermentation, contributing to enhanced physiological functions and overall performance.
